WSBK 2013: Magny-Cours Race Report

Mon, 07 Oct 2013

Tom Sykes snapped up a pair of wins at Magny-Cours, setting himself up in good position to capture his first World Superbike Championship at the season finale in Jerez in two weeks. The Kawasaki rider scored his series-leading eight and ninth victories of the season, giving him a commanding 37-point cushion over Eugene Laverty and 38 points ahead of Sylvain Guintoli. Sykes needs only score at least 13 points in total over the final two races at Jerez to secure the championship.

Lamborghini Plows Into BMW Motorcycle Dealership

Tue, 10 Jul 2012

Pictured here is the carnage left behind after a driver lost control of a Lamborghini Murciélago and plowed through a row of motorcycles parked outside a BMW dealership in Mariano Comense, a town north of Milan, Italy. According to Italian site InFullGear, the driver veered into the oncoming lane while approaching a curve before losing control and running into the parked motorcycles before bouncing off and coming to a stop in the middle of the road. The crash injured three people, though thankfully none of them were seriously injured.

’50s BMW Scooter Prototype to Star at 2012 Concours di Motociclette

Wed, 23 May 2012

BMW is entering the scooter market this year with its C600 Sport and C650 GT maxi-scooters, but the German manufacturer almost entered the scooter segment nearly 60 years earlier. In the 1950s, BMW produced a pair of scooter prototypes it called the R10. The first prototype produced in 1953 was equipped with a 175cc Single producing about 8hp while the 1954 prototype (pictured above) was equipped with a 200cc producing about 10hp.
